Marinate paneer in yoghurt and spices, then grill or pan-fry until golden. Wrap the paneer in a whole wheat tortilla with lettuce, onions, and a drizzle of mint chutney. We love the retro vibe of these egg salad lettuce wraps. Iceberg lettuce makes a perfect low-carb swap for bread to serve the egg salad. This healthy pasta dish is low in fat and full of fresh ingredients. It’s packed with courgettes, cherry tomatoes, juicy prawns and leafy basil. These meal-prep grain bowls are made with one base and two deliciously different toppings. Choose from avocado, olives and rocket, or chickpeas, beetroot and orange.

You love coleslaw for its crunchy appeal and now you can love it for being your new go-to lunch. Using pre-packaged coleslaw mix and chicken breasts (or rotisserie chicken) means this recipe comes together quickly. When choosing grains, go for nutrient-dense options like brown rice or quinoa. Incorporate herbs, spices, and lean proteins such as tofu or tuna for added flavour. Prioritising quality ingredients can significantly elevate your meals’ nutritional value and taste.
